Dead man "without identity", its imprints with 5 different aliases. It could be murder

Published in Chronicles of Naples January 21, 2011

After eight days of agony died the man whose still do not know the exact identity. He was admitted to the hospital since last January 11 Santa Maria delle Grazie a serious head wound which still do not know anything about the cause. For days he waited for the awakening of man, the only one who could tell something more about what accadutogli. The his heart stopped beating at 5 am. Four days ago he was transferred from intensive care to neurosurgery to the hospital Pozzuoli. His condition, though serious, it would no longer stationary and the man appeared to be life threatening. To a sudden deterioration in his condition is followed then death. A mystery remains its identity. When the man was rescued by the staff of 118 - in the Chapel at Monte di Procida - no document was found on him. The police commissioner of Pozzuoli was intended to examine the fingerprints of man from which, however, revealed five different identities, as many as the same man had stated in the various inspections and detentions by security forces in recent years. The first alias used by man was to Galichosky Sergei, the Ukrainian born in 1981. While other controls, however, his fingerprints were linked to the names of other little different, but with different dates of birth, as an occasion during which he declared that he was born in 1971. In March two years ago the man was also arrested by police and transferred to prison in Bacoli Poggioreale. In the home district of Naples, however, the man came in with a name "Italianate", as Sergio Gallicini. The man had robbed a citizen of Senegalese products the house that he sells on the street. After beating up the vendor's takes away the bag with the merchandise, then fleeing on. The soldiers found him in possession of stolen goods. Despite the Italian name, the man claimed to be from Ukraine, among other things, even with regular residence permit. This is his most recent judicial history. On 11 January, while last man to begin dramatic days. Found with a deep wound to the head and unconscious along the way, he underwent a delicate surgical hospital in Pozzuoli. The man has never been able to tell his story, given the conditions in which it was found for eight long days, sedated and incubated. Nobody saw anything. No eyewitness had seen the wounded man. Involved in a fight or hit by a car? It is not excluded that the man may have injured himself. Otherwise the story would lead man to open a file for murder.
